Salesforce's Slackbot 'Porsche': Overhyped Pit Stop in AI Arms Race

Salesforce calls its new Slackbot a 'Porsche.' Sounds flashy. But in the AI race against Microsoft and Google, it's more like a souped-up golf cart.

Salesforce new AI Slackbot interface drafting documents in Slack channel

⚡ Key Takeaways

  • Salesforce rebuilt Slackbot from basic notifier to AI agent using Claude, with Gemini next.
  • Internal tests show high adoption among 80k employees, but skepticism on enterprise switch.
  • Commoditized LLMs mean no moat; it's hype masking Slack's chat-only limits.
